Cabinet Lighting Installation Questions
What types of cabinets are suitable for lighting installation? Most standard kitchen and bathroom cabinets can accommodate lighting, especially those with open or accessible areas for wiring.
What are common lighting options for cabinets? Under-cabinet LED strips, puck lights, and tape lighting are popular choices for enhancing visibility and aesthetics.
Is cabinet lighting easy to maintain? Yes, most cabinet lighting options require minimal maintenance, with occasional cleaning and bulb or strip replacements.
Are there design considerations for installing cabinet lighting? Proper placement to avoid glare, adequate power sources, and compatibility with existing cabinetry are key factors in planning the installation.
